SMK (2.92mm) Connectors
The Johnson Components
™
SMK
Connector provides an excellent solution
for demanding applications requiring high
frequency transmission. Although similar to the
SMA interface, a smaller internal body diameter
(2.92mm) and air dielectric provide a higher
cutoff frequency and other key advantages:
• Precision manufacturing allows superior
electrical performance to 40 GHz.
• Female contacts have a unique three-slot
construction, which enhances connectivity by
creating a more rugged connector while reducing the chance of intermittent connections.
• Precise assembly tooling assures excellent, repeatable contact and support bead location
on cabled connectors.
• Connector mating interface per MIL-STD-348
• Mating interface control provides consistent electrical performance.
• The plug connector VSWR is 1.20 Max to 40 GHz and a 12 inch SMK plug to plug cable assembly
performs better than 1.35 VSWR to 40 GHz.
• The Field Replaceable Jacks are teamed with a high quality hermetic seal feed thru for use in sealed
circuit modules.
• The SMK plug interface employs more precise dimensions than an SMA and uses a shorter snub nose
male pin such that the connector bodies align before the contacts engage.

FIELD REPLACEABLE APPLICATION NOTES
The field replaceable connectors manufactured by Johnson Components
™
,
are easy to install and replace. The hermetic seal is mounted into the circuit
module wall and the connector can be removed and replaced without de-
stroying the hermeticity of the circuit housing.
The field replaceable connector creates a transition from microstrip circuitry
to a coaxial transmission line. The SMK (2.92mm) seal pin diameter is .012
(.030) to minimize the capacitive effects on the circuit trace. For optimum
electrical performance, the transition from the hermetic seal to the microstrip
trace must be properly compensated. Compensation involves adjusting
the microstrip trace width to minimize any impedance discontinuities found
in the transition area.
The plot shown below is representative of the typical return loss of a Johnson
Components
™
field replaceable SMK connector. To produce the data shown
below, a test fixture is created using the Johnson Components
™
SMK her-
metic seal. The fixture consists of a suitably thick spacer plate with the
hermetic seal mounted flush to both surfaces. Two connectors are mounted
back to back around the fixture and the VSWR of this test assembly is
measured. The calculated return loss trace shown is equivalent to the square
root of the measured VSWR of the test assembly. Since the connectors
tested are of identical design, it can be stated with fair accuracy that the
calculated data shown represents the response of a single field replaceable
connector and its transition to the hermetic seal.
Although Johnson Components
™
does not publish a VSWR specification
for field replaceable connectors, typical connector return loss can be ex-
pected to be less than -20 dB through 40 GHz. A VSWR specification is not
stated because an industry standard method for testing field replaceable
connectors does not exist. The actual performance of the connector is
dependent upon the following:
1. For optimum electrical performance, Johnson Components
™
recommends
the use of our standard 142-1000-033 hermetic seal with a pin diameter
of .0120 (0.305) +/- .0005 (0.013).
2. It is recommended that the hermetic seal be mounted flush with the cir-
cuit housing. Tolerance variations between the hermetic seal and ma-
chined housing do not always guarantee an optimum transition to the
connector. Some manufacturers recommend an additional counterbore
in the circuit housing to accommodate a solder washer during installation
of the seal. Johnson Components
™
does not recommend this type of
installation because if the counterbore is not completely filled with solder,
electrical discontinuities may be created.
3. The transition between the hermetic seal pin and the microstrip trace will
effect electrical performance, as stated above. Several different meth-
ods of hermetic seal mounting and seal pin to microstrip trace attach-
ment are used in the industry.

Notes:
1. The hermetic seal should be mounted as flush as possible with the hous-
ing. Excessive recession will create a high impedance air gap between
connection and housing which degrades electrical performance.
2. The use of an additional counterbore to accommodate a solder ring for
seal mounting is not recommended. A slight chamfer may be used if care
is taken to completely fill the area with solder -
avoid air gaps.
